Ellicott City is a historic community in Howard County that combines small-town charm with suburban convenience. Known for its picturesque Main Street, the area attracts families seeking top Howard County schools and a strong sense of community.

Maryland requires sellers to complete a Residential Property Condition Disclosure and Disclaimer Statement. Sellers can choose to either disclose known defects or provide a disclaimer stating the property is sold "as-is." The disclosure form covers structural components, mechanical systems, environmental hazards, water and sewer systems, and other material facts. Maryland also requires lead paint disclosure for homes built before 1978, and sellers must disclose any known presence of lead paint, mold, or other hazardous substances. Additionally, Maryland law requires disclosure of proximity to agricultural operations and any known flooding issues.
